Fry to start with Renault next month
Renault has revealed that Pat Fry will begin work as technical director (chassis) next month. The Briton's recruitment by the French team was revealed last November as part of its move to strengthen its technical team. At that Fry was on gardening leave from McLaren, having joined the Woking outfit in September 2018 following a number of high profile departures including technical boss Tim Goss and engineering chief Matt Morris. Fry, who had previously been recruited by Manor as an 'engineering consultant', began his F1 career in 1987 with Benetton where he was initially an R&D engineer working alongside Pat Symonds.
